Three years ago, Skye's brother Luka died in a mass shooting at the local high school. But there's no sympathy for Skye and her family because Luka wasn't a victim — he was a shooter. Now, Skye returns to the small town she had fled to start anew. But the scars of the past don't heal easily. And there's one person Skye dreads seeing most: Jesse Matin. Her childhood crush and former best friend until the massacre tore them apart.
     Told in alternating points of view, Skye and Jesse wade into the mystery of what took place that fateful day. But someone clearly doesn't want Skye back in town, and when she and Jesse uncover new evidence that could clear Luka's name, it becomes obvious that someone wants the past to stay buried. In the aftermath of violence, someone has to pay. Blood for blood.

      In this absorbing, fast-paced thriller, Skye Gilchrist is back at Riverside Collegiate High School, yet her welcome is anything but warm. Three years ago, her brother, Luka, was killed in a school shooting—and he was one of the shooters. Also killed that day was the brother of Skye’s crush, Jesse Mandal. Now back at school, Skye discovers that Jesse is not the studious boy she once knew: he’s pessimistic, skips class, and was expelled from another school for fighting. But when someone concocts a series of events trying to make it look like Skye is causing mayhem, Jesse comes to her aid. Can they bridge the divide between them and stop another killing? Armstrong sensitively handles the aftermath of a school shooting from multiple perspectives—that of the victims’ families and the family of the shooter. She also effectively tackles the topics of bullying and how acting out can be a sign of grief and pain. Skye and Jesse’s burgeoning romance sweetens this insightful drama. Ages 12–up.
